The narrative focuses on Quinn’s efforts to help Cupid meet his "love quota" for the year. By successfully planning weddings, Quinn earns the points necessary for Cupid to continue his work. This partnership introduces several new gameplay elements, most notably a mini-game where the player takes control of Cupid to shoot arrows at guests. These arrows can make guests fall in love, change their moods, or even influence their seating preferences, adding a layer of strategy beyond simple task prioritization.
Wedding Dash: Ready, Aim, Love! is the third installment in the popular time-management series developed by PlayFirst. Released in 2008, the game continues the story of Quinn, a dedicated wedding planner, as she navigates the chaotic world of matrimonial arrangements. In terms of gameplay, Ready, Aim, Love! retains the core "click-management" loop that made the series successful. Players must seat guests based on their personal preferences—such as wanting to sit near a certain person or away from a noisy band—while ensuring that the wedding party's specific requests are met. As the levels progress, the complexity increases with the introduction of "disaster" events like runaway dogs, unruly bridesmaids, and wine spills, all of which Quinn must resolve before they ruin the couple's big day.
